Moroccan Arabic III is offered in a special independent study format through the Five College Center for the Study of World Languages. The course develops speaking and listening skills in colloquial Moroccan Arabic. The independent study format includes small group conversation sessions with a native speaker and a final evaluation by an outside evaluator. In order to enroll in this course, students must have completed Moroccan Arabic II or the equivalent. Students studying Moroccan Arabic develop skills needed for study abroad in Morocco or other countries of North Africa and to support course work in Middle Eastern, African, and International Studies.
